Miss. Code Ann. § 41-59-77

Trauma registry data confidential and not subject to discovery or introduction into evidence in civil actions

Laws, 1998, ch. 429, § 5, eff from and after July 1, 1998.

Data obtained under this chapter for use in the trauma registry is for the confidential use of the Mississippi State Department of Health and the persons, public entities or private entities that participate in the collection of the trauma registry data.

Any data which identifies an individual or a family unit that is collected for use in the trauma registry shall be confidential and shall not be subject to discovery or introduction into evidence in any civil action.
